Portable application improvement is a term used to indicate the demonstration or process by which application programming is produced for cell phones, for example, individual computerized associates, endeavour advanced partners or cell phones. These applications can be pre-introduced on telephones amid assembling stages, or conveyed as web applications utilizing server-side or customer side preparing to give an "application-like" ordeal inside a Web program.

As a major aspect of the advancement procedure, versatile (UI) outline is additionally basic in the production of portable applications. Versatile UI considers imperatives, settings, screen, info, and portability as blueprints for outline. The client is regularly the concentration of association with their gadget, and the interface involves parts of both equipment and programming. Client input takes into consideration the clients to control a framework, and gadget's yield enables the framework to show the impacts of the clients' control. Versatile UI plan requirements incorporate restricted consideration and shape elements, for example, a cell phone's screen estimate for a client's hand(s). Portable UI settings flag signs from client movement, for example, area and booking that can be appeared from client cooperation’s inside a versatile application. By and large, versatile UI plan's objective is chiefly for a reasonable, easy to use interface.